The hexadecimal color code #CD49BC corresponds to the code RGB( 205, 73, 188 ). It's a shade of Pink. This color is a combination of red (at 0,80 level), green (at 0,29 level) and blue (at 0,74 level). Its brightness is 54% and its saturation is 56%. It is composed of red at 43%, green at 15% and blue at 40%.
